Methadone is a regulated drug used in the treatment of opiate addiction. A person who wants to quit abusing heroin or prescription pain killers can get enrolled into a methadone clinic in or near Clarkston where they ingest it on a daily basis to avoid withdrawal symptoms, avoid cravings and in essence replace their addiction with a legal medication. Many individuals who start methadone maintenance remain on the drug for decades, considering coming off it can produce withdrawal symptoms far greater than even heroin withdrawal. Methadone is a full opioid agonist, just like heroin and morphine. However, it remains in the body longer which is why detoxing from it can be so harsh and last such a long time. And considering methadone can remain in the body for such a long time, users may not even begin experiencing withdrawal for a day or two when they stop taking it cold turkey. Methadone withdrawal resembles that of other opiates, and feels similar to a severe flu which may include fever, chills, nausea and vomiting, profuse sweating stomach cramping, muscle and bone aches and pain, acute insomnia, etc.
Methadone detoxification can be made much more comfortable in a professional detoxification facility which allow methadone clients. Some facilities provide a medication assisted detoxification while others help the individual get off the drug cold turkey without any medications.
